Abstract

When there are a plurality of routes to one parking space, automatic parking cannot be performed on a route with short parking time. A route candidate generation unitchanges a reference vehicle speed and a route shape, and searches for a route from a parking start position to a parking target position. The route passage time calculation unitcalculates, for each route candidate, the time required to pass through the route based on the reference vehicle speed and the length of the route. A state switching time calculation unitcalculates, for each route candidate, the time required for switching between forward and backward movements of a vehicle, and the time required to change steering to a predetermined steering angle in a state where the vehicle is stopped. A route selection processing unitselects a specific route, for example, a route with short parking time, from a generated routes based on route passage time.
